The Xiaomi Redmi 6A, launched in 2018, is still a popular budget device due to its reliability and low price. However, even the most durable gadget is not immune to drops, bumps or factory defects of the display. If your Redmi 6A screen cracked, stopped responding to touch or displays artifacts, you have to choose between contacting a service center, finding a private master or trying to replace the display yourself.
The cost of replacing the screen on this model varies from 1,500 to 6,000 rubles depending on the type of module (original, copy, OEM), region and method of repair. How much does it cost to replace the screen in service centers?
Xiaomiβs official service centers in Russia offer a replacement of the Redmi 6A display at fixed rates, but their services will cost more than those of private craftsmen. The average price in authorized SCs is from 4,500 to 5,500 rubles, taking into account the work and the original module.
- π§ Work guarantee β from 6 months to 1 year (depending on the center).
- π¦ Original parts or certified analogues are used (OEM).
- β³ Duration of repairs - from 1 before 3 (In some places, there are some places where you can get a quick replacement.) 2-3 hour).
- π³ Payment by card or installment (for example, through SberBank or Tinkoff) is possibleΒ»).
In informal services, the price is lower β from 2,500 to 4,000 rubles, but there is a high probability of running into poor-quality parts or unscrupulous craftsmen. For example, in Moscow and St. Petersburg, the average check for replacing the Redmi 6A screen in private workshops is 3,000-3,800 rubles, and in the regions β 2,000-2,800 rubles.
β οΈ Note: Some services may offer an βultra-budgetβ replacement for 1,500β2,000 rubles, typically meaning the installation of a low-quality Chinese module without touch screen testing, which often βglutsβ after 1-2 months: There are βdead zonesβ, spontaneous clicks or distortions of colors.
Not to overpay, before visiting the service:
- Check whether the cost of the spare part is included in the price or it must be purchased separately.
- Ask about the work warranty and the screen itself (should be at least 3 months old).
- Read reviews about the workshop on Yandex.Maps or 2GIS.
The cost of original and non-original screen
The price of the display module for the Xiaomi Redmi 6A depends on its type, letβs see what the options are different and how much they cost in 2026.
| Screen type | Price (rupe) | Pluses | Cons |
|---|---|---|---|
| Original (Original) | 3 500β4 500 | Ideal image quality, full compatibility, long service life | High price, rarely found in free sale |
| OEM (produced in the same factory as the original) | 2 500β3 500 | Quality is almost like the original, more affordable | You may find defective copies. |
| Copy (High Copy) | 1 200β2 000 | Low price, quick delivery | Poor color reproduction, possible problems with touchscreen |
| B/w (from disassembly) | 800β1 500 | The cheapest option | Risk of hidden defects, short service life |

Self-replacement of the screen: step-by-step instructions
If you decide to save and replace the display with your own hands, be prepared for the fact that the process requires accuracy and basic skills of working with electronics. The average cost of self-repair (including the purchase of tools) is from 1,500 to 2,500 rubles.
You'll need:
- π¨ Screwdriver Set (Phillips #00, T3, T4).
- π§² Screen suction cup.
- π₯ Fryer (for softening glue).
- π± Plastic blades or mediators.
- π§΄ Alcohol or solvent for cleaning contacts.
βοΈ Preparation for screen replacement
Step-by-step process:
- Remove the old screen. Heat the edges of the display with a hair dryer for 2-3 minutes, then suction the screen with a suction cup and carefully separate it with a plastic spatula. Be careful - there are plumes under the screen!
- Unplug the plumes. Untwist the screws that hold the metal plate over the plumes, and unplug them with a blade. Don't pull the wires, they're fragile!
- Install a new screen. Connect the plumes to the new module, fix them with a plate and check the health (turn on the phone without assembly).
- Put a new glue (e.g., B-7000) on the frame, press the screen and hold it for 10-15 minutes under the press (you can use heavy books).
The most common mistakes in self-replacement:
- π Damage to the touchscreen plume (leads to a broken sensor).
- π₯ Overheating of the screen with a hairdryer (may damage the matrix).
- π§ Infection of dust or moisture under the screen (spots appear on the display).
- π© Incorrect tightening of screws (may damage the charge).

How to save money on replacing the screen?
There are several legal ways to reduce the cost of repairs without risking your phone:
- Use cashback. Pay for repairs in the service with a cashback card (for example, Tinkoff Black gives up to 5% of the return).
- Look for promotions. Many workshops offer discounts for repairs by promo codes (for example, through Yandex.Afisha or SberSpibo).
- Buy your own parts. Some services allow you to bring your own screen, so you save on the markup (usually workshops charge +30-50% of the cost of the part).
- Trade the old screen for a discount. Some parts stores accept broken displays as a credit to a new purchase.
- If you and a friend have a broken Redmi 6A, some workshops will discount the cost of repairing two phones at the same time.
Another way to save money is to buy a used phone for spare parts. On Avito or Yule, Redmi 6A is often sold with a broken screen, but at a work fee, for 1,000-1 500 rubles. From this device you can pull the display, and sell the rest separately (battery, camera, speaker).
β οΈ Attention: Do not settle for "free diagnostics" in questionable services! Often after it, the master finds "additional problems" (for example, "the chip burned") and imposes unnecessary repairs. In official SC diagnostics is paid (about 500 rubles), but this money goes to the credit of repairs.
Frequent screen replacement problems and how to avoid them
Even if the repairs are successful, after a while, there may be problems, and let's look at the typical cases and how to prevent them.
- π΅ The screen doesn't respond to touch, because the touchscreen plume is not connected or damaged, so take the phone apart and check the contacts, and if the plume is torn, you need a replacement.
- π¨ Distorted colors or backlights, cause: a non-original screen with poor color reproduction or damaged backlight plume Solution: calibrate the colors in the settings (Settings) β Display. β Color mode) or replace the plume.
- π The reason: the new screen consumes more power (especially cheap copies) Solution: calibrate the battery (discharge the phone to 0% and charge to 100% without interruption).
- πΆ The network or Wi-Fi is not working well, and the reason is that when you disassemble the phone, the antenna contacts have gone away. Solution: Check the antenna plumes (they are located under a metal plate next to the battery).
If problems occur immediately after repair, return to the service - under guarantee they are obliged to fix the defects for free. If you repaired yourself, try reconnecting the plumes or contact the wizard for diagnosis.
